Step-by-Step Guide to Using Hole Punches on Styrene
Learning to punch clean holes in styrene sheets is key for many projects. This includes scrapbooking, model making, and crafting. This guide will show you how to get great results with your tools.
Preparing Your Styrene Sheets
First, make sure your styrene sheets are clean and dry. Remove any dirt or flaws. Use a pencil or marker to mark where you want holes.
This helps you line up the punch guide right. It keeps your holes even and neat.
Technique for Achieving Clean Holes
- Put the styrene sheet on a flat surface, like a cutting mat or work table.
- Line up the hole punch guide with your marks on the sheet. Make sure it’s straight and even.
- Press down on the punch handle firmly but evenly. This makes a clean hole without damaging the sheet.
- If your sheet is thick, punch holes from one side, then flip and punch from the other. This stops the sheet from cracking or warping.

Maintenance Tips for Hole Punch Sets
It’s important to keep your hole punch for styrene in good shape. This ensures clean results on your projects. A few simple steps can make your punch last longer and work better.
Cleaning and Care
Always clean your styrene hole punch after use. Use a small brush or compressed air to get rid of dust. Then, wipe it down with a damp cloth to keep it looking new.
Don’t use harsh chemicals or rough cleaners. They can harm the punch’s finish.
Also, oil the punch’s moving parts now and then. A few drops of light machine oil will help it work smoothly. This prevents damage over time.
When to Replace Punches
Even the best hole punch will get dull or worn out eventually. Watch for signs like uneven holes or needing more force to punch. Also, look for nicks or dents on the tip.
For light use, you might sharpen the punches yourself. But for heavy use, get them sharpened or replaced. This keeps your punch working well and saves you money in the long run.
